Subordination to Financing. (a) Subject to the following provisions of this Paragraph 16(a), Tenant agrees that this Lease shall, upon Landlord's and Lender's (if any) written request, be subject and subordinate to the lien of any Mortgage, and Tenant agrees, upon demand, without cost, to execute instruments as may be required to further effectuate or confirm such subordination. So long as no Event of Default shall be outstanding, Tenant's tenancy shall not be disturbed, nor shall this Lease be affected by any default under such Mortgage, and in the event of a foreclosure or other enforcement of any such Mortgage, or sale in lieu thereof, the purchaser at such foreclosure sale shall be bound to Tenant for the Term of this Lease and any extensions thereof, the rights of Tenant hereunder shall expressly survive, and this Lease shall in all respects continue in full force and effect so long as no Event of Default by Tenant has occurred and is continuing. So long as no Event of Default by Tenant has occurred and is continuing, Tenant shall not be named as a party defendant in any such foreclosure suit, except as may be required by law. (b) Notwithstanding the provisions of subdivision (a) of this Paragraph 16, the holder of the Mortgage to which this Lease is subject and subordinate, as provided in said subdivision (a), shall have the right, at its sole option, at any time, to subordinate and subject the Mortgage, in whole or in part, to this Lease by recording a unilateral declaration to such effect. (c) At any time prior to the expiration of the Term, Tenant agrees, at the election and upon demand of any owner of the Premises, or of Lender who has granted non- disturbance to Tenant pursuant to Paragraph 16(a) above, to attorn, from time to time, to any such owner or Lender, upon the then executory terms and conditions of this Lease, for the remainder of the term originally demised in this Lease and for any renewal term, provided that such owner or Lender shall then be entitled to possession of the Premises subject to the provisions of this Lease. The provisions of this subdivision (c) shall enure to the benefit of any such owner or Lender, shall apply notwithstanding that, as a matter of law, this Lease may terminate upon the foreclosure of the Mortgage, shall be self-operative upon any such demand, and no further instrument shall be required to give effect to said provisions. (d) Tenant and Landlord agree that, if requested by the other, each shall, without charge, enter into (i) a subordination, non-disturbance and attornment agreement reasonably requested by Lender, provided such agreement contains provisions relating to non- disturbance in accordance with the provisions of subparagraph (a), and (ii) an agreement with Lender whereby Tenant shall agree for the benefit of Lender that Tenant will not, without in each case the prior written consent of Lender, (a) amend, modify, cancel or surrender the term of this Lease except as expressly permitted by the provisions of this Lease, or enter into any agreement with Landlord so to do, or (b) pay any installment of Basic Rent more than one (1) month in advance of the due date thereof or otherwise than in the manner provided for in this Lease. (e) At any time after Landlord has advised Tenant of the existence of a "Lender" hereunder, and before such Lender has confirmed to Tenant that the lien of its Mortgage has been released, Tenant shall not (and shall not be obligated, even upon the request of Landlord, to) execute any agreement or document purporting to subordinate this Lease to the lien of any mortgage or deed of trust other than the Mortgage held by Lender. 17.
